Man released without charge following Phoenix Park hit and run

The tragic incident occurred on Easter Monday

Katie Mythen-Lynch

A twenty-four-year-old man who was detailed following Monday’s fatal hit and run in Phoenix Park has been released without charge.

A file is being prepared for the Director of Public Prosecutions.

Two-year-old Venessa Siatka had been enjoying the Easter  sunshine with her family when tragedy struck and she was hit by a car near the North Road. The infant was taken to Temple Street Hospital but lost her fight for life overnight.

Gardaí have called on any members of the public who may have seen a green Toyota Corolla (reg: 02 D) being driven “erratically” in the area, particularly near the Phoenix Park Visitors’ Centre, to call Cabra Garda Station on 01 666 7400 or contact the Garda Confidential Line on 1800 666 111.
